Sgriff,

Haven't tried it sorry mate, but it usually helps on here when you are chasing a clone recipe, to figure out what style the beer is, then try to describe the characteristics about it that you like.

From here members often have usefull info on how to get those characteristics into your beer.

It is pretty difficult to clone a beer exactly, due to so many variable in a brew, but you can get close by copying the subtle characteristics, and may well make a beer you prefer to the original.

Also, what sort of brewing do you do? Kits? Extract? All grain?

All important info.

So a basic APA?

Pale malt base, mix of light and dark crystal. Chinook to bitter and cascade to finish...

Was actually considering doing an apa similar to this. But with a mix of amarillo and cascade for flavour and aroma.

I'd be surprised if there was any dark crystal in it to be honest. "A unique blend of pale and crystal malts" probably means 90%pale 5%carapils 5%[your favourite light crystal] or something like that.
